What’s On-the-go meals

Understanding On-the-go Meals

On-the-go meals refer to convenient food options designed for individuals with busy lifestyles. These meals are typically pre-packaged or easy to prepare, allowing for quick consumption without sacrificing nutrition. They cater to the needs of those who may not have the time to sit down for a traditional meal, making them an essential part of modern dietary habits.

Types of On-the-go Meals

On-the-go meals can vary widely, including options such as meal replacement bars, pre-made salads, wraps, and smoothies. Each type offers unique benefits, from portability to nutritional balance. For instance, meal replacement bars are often rich in protein and fiber, making them a popular choice for those looking to maintain energy levels throughout the day.

Nutritional Considerations

When selecting on-the-go meals, it’s crucial to consider their nutritional content. Many products are marketed as healthy but may contain hidden sugars, unhealthy fats, or excessive sodium. Reading labels and understanding ingredient lists can help consumers make informed choices that align with their dietary goals, especially within the Mediterranean diet framework.

Benefits of On-the-go Meals

The primary advantage of on-the-go meals is convenience. They allow individuals to maintain their dietary preferences and nutritional needs without the hassle of meal preparation. This is particularly beneficial for those adhering to specific diets, such as the Mediterranean diet, which emphasizes whole foods and balanced nutrition.

On-the-go Meals and the Mediterranean Diet

Integrating on-the-go meals into the Mediterranean diet can be seamless with the right choices. Options such as hummus and veggie packs, whole grain wraps with lean proteins, or Greek yogurt with fruit can provide the necessary nutrients while adhering to the principles of this diet. These meals support heart health and overall well-being, making them ideal for busy individuals.

Preparing Your Own On-the-go Meals

For those who prefer homemade options, preparing on-the-go meals can be both fun and rewarding. Simple recipes like overnight oats, quinoa salads, or mason jar salads can be made in advance and stored for easy access. This not only ensures control over ingredients but also allows for customization according to personal taste and dietary requirements.

Storage and Safety Tips

Proper storage is essential for on-the-go meals to ensure freshness and safety. Many meals require refrigeration, so using insulated bags or containers can help maintain the right temperature. Additionally, being mindful of expiration dates and proper food handling practices can prevent foodborne illnesses, making on-the-go meals a safe choice.

Popular Brands Offering On-the-go Meals

Several brands specialize in on-the-go meals, providing a range of options for consumers. Brands like Blue Apron, Freshly, and Snap Kitchen offer meal kits and pre-prepared meals that cater to various dietary preferences, including vegetarian and Mediterranean options. Exploring these brands can help individuals find convenient meals that fit their lifestyle.

On-the-go Meals for Different Diets

While on-the-go meals are versatile, they can be tailored to fit various dietary needs beyond the Mediterranean diet. For instance, vegan on-the-go meals may include plant-based protein sources, while gluten-free options focus on alternative grains. Understanding the specific requirements of different diets can help consumers select the best on-the-go meals for their needs.
